Question

It seems like there is no code samples for WebP in C#. Is there any? I don't need to display WebP images directly but saving & transferring as WebP would be nice.

Was it helpful?

Solution

Take a look at http://webp.codeplex.com/. There is a library that allows you to easily encode into WebP format. Check out this question for more information:

Convert Bitmap to WebP Image?

The library allows you to save into WebP format like so:

using (Image image = Image.FromFile("image.jpg"))
{
   Bitmap bitmap = new Bitmap(image);
   WebPFormat.SaveToFile("image.webp", bitmap);
}

WebP-wrapper

Wrapper for libwebp in C#. The most complete wapper in pure managed C#. Exposes Simple Decoding API, Simple Encoding API, Advanced Encoding API (with stadistis of compresion), Get version library and WebPGetFeatures (info of any WebP file). In the future I´ll update for expose Advanced Decoding API. The wrapper is in safe managed code in one class. No need external dll except libwebp_x86.dll and libwebp_x64.dll (included v6.1). The wrapper work in 32, 64 bit or ANY (auto swith to the apropiate library).

The code is full comented and include simple example for using the wrapper.
